General Info
In Block
494316343cc54e9625172dee653d8037f581a121c476f878f8e3b067de991d23
In block height
Total Input
1884395.9841775 RDD
Total Output
1884395.9741775 RDD
Transaction Details
Fee
0.01 RDD
mined Tue, 02 Oct 2018 18:42:40 UTC
From
27991.90843492 RDDFrom
1460787 RDDFrom
746.83673875 RDDFrom
381232.33292447 RDDFrom
13637.90607936 RDD